Installing WordPress on Ajenti V

Ajenti is an open source, web-based control panel that can be used for a large variety of server management tasks. In this tutorial we will install a WordPress blog, using the tools Ajenti V provides.

How To Use kpcli To Manage KeePass2 Password Files on an Ubuntu 14.04 Server

Using a password manager allows you to create and keep track of complex passwords for your various accounts, which allows you to implement better security practices easier. KeePass2 is a piece of software that lets you create your own password database files for managing this information. In this guide, we’ll look at a tool called `kpcli` which will allow you to create and manipulate KeePass2 database files in a server environment from the command line.
